Output d3fe8286c771b869d1040b4df42d4adaa28bb733dfd21619981c82461282aa90:104

value
223684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18f89121fe6a147b28fa882be11315540b2ec629 OP_EQUAL
address
33y3ut1wRxTFRed8zQ2vF5eYP3QvAwcdER
transaction
d3fe8286c771b869d1040b4df42d4adaa28bb733dfd21619981c82461282aa90